Definition of 'contempt'
contempt
(
kənt
e
mpt
)
Explore 'contempt' in the dictionary
uncountable noun
If you have contempt
for
someone or something, you have no respect for them or think that they are unimportant.
Definition of 'utter'
utter
(
ʌ
təʳ
)
Explore 'utter' in the dictionary
adjective
[
ADJECTIVE
noun
]
You use utter to emphasize that something is great in extent, degree, or amount.
[
emphasis
]
